Job Role |
Description |
Art Therapist |
Utilizes art-based interventions to help individuals manage stress and improve mental well-being. High demand in mental health settings. |
Creative Arts Instructor (Stress Management) |
Teaches stress-reduction techniques through various creative mediums like painting, music, and dance. Growing demand in wellness centers and corporate settings. |
Drama Therapist |
Employs drama and role-playing to facilitate emotional expression and stress management. Works in schools, hospitals, and private practices. |
Music Therapist |
Uses music to address emotional and psychological needs, promoting stress reduction and relaxation. Requires strong musical skills and therapeutic understanding. |
